Augustus Jacob Loos and Jenny Bell Beaty Loos pap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: 37-5-3081
Scope and content

Family and other letters, letters describing life at Cornell, Cornell publications and memorabilia, lecture notes, photographs, and a student scrapbook of A.J. Loos. Also, memorials to Susanna Phelps Gage, reunion materials for the Class of 1877, Class of 1877 reunion photographs (1927), and replies to a request for information about the "literary and journalistic activities of Cornell graduates of 1877."

Dates: 1868-1932.

Augustus Moore Herring papers

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: 1990
Abstract Transcripts of Herring-Curtiss Company vs. Glenn Curtiss et al., briefs, exhibits, correspondence, and other papers pertaining to this lawsuit, in which William Maloney was one of the principal trial lawyers, and to related litigation; incorporation papers, minutes, resolutions, stock certificates, legal documents, correspondence, and other items (1909-1031) relating to the business affairs of the company; Augustus Herring's scrapbook (1896-1909) and notebook (ca. 1903-1910) dealing with his...
Dates: 1891-1931.

Barbara Everitt Bryant scrapbooks

 Collection — Multiple Containers
Identifier: 37-5-3325
Scope and content

Scrapbooks, including programs, letters, clippings, photographs, and other memorabilia, documenting her student experiences at Cornell; her family, especially her father, William L. Everitt; and national events, including newspapers about the end of World War II (V-E Day and V-J Day). Also, "Biographical Memorandum," an account of her life after Cornell, with a vita and a copy of the Class History that she wrote for the 1947 Cornellian.



Dates: 1943-2004.

Barlow Ware papers

 Collection
Identifier: 4-3-2587
Abstract Files of Barlow Ware relating to his life and work at Cornell University. Contains files from his work in the Office of Special Projects and Alumni Affairs. These files mostly pertain to fundraising for fraternities; several files contain copies of documents relating to the transfer of the houses to university ownership. Files relating to his personal life including many items regarding his family genealogy from the Ware, Barlow, Effinger families and others, correspondence with family...
Dates: 1921-2012.
